Product: HP ProBook 455 G1
Operating System: Microsoft Windows 8.1 (64-bit)
I have a HP ProBook 455 G1 with Ralink RT3290 802.11bgn Wi-Fi Adapter. Connection is successful to wifi router, when notebook is in the same room when router is placed. If I move laptop to another room when it is connected, I get notification about connection loss. If I try to connect to same wifi router from another room, connection is unsuccessful. It is not to far, other notebooks can connect to it.
I executed also HP PC Hardware Diagnostics tool, but all the tests were passed.
